Florence C. BRANINGER

  • Born: 29 Oct 1899, Brandon, Buchanan Co, IA 2
  • Marriage (1): Owen F. BOOTH about 1917 in IA 1
  • Marriage (2): Raymond Perl WICKHAM after 1930 in IA 1
  • Died: 15 Feb 1974, Cedar Rapids, Linn Co, IA 2
  • Buried: 19 Feb 1974, Czech National Cem, Cedar Rapids, Linn Co, IA 3

bullet  General Notes:

1915 IA CENSUS, Linn Co, Center Point: Flora C. Braninger, 15, b. IA, father b. OH, mother b. IA, Christian, very poor eyesight. She was living with her parents, Isiah & Mary Braninger, and siblings.

1920 IA CENSUS, Buchannan Co, Middlefield Twp:
Owen Booth, 23, b. IA, father b. NY, mother b. IA, laborer, farm; wife Flora, 20, b. IA, father b. IA, mother b. OH; dau. "Bernidine", 2-9/12, b. IA, parents b. IA; son Amos C., 11/12, b. IA, parents b. IA. They were living with the family of Chas. & Lillie McKay.

1930 IA CENSUS, Buchanan Co, Middlefield Twp: Owen Booth, 35, married age 21, b. IA, father b. NY, mother b. Ireland, laborer, gen. farm; wife Florence, 32, married age 18, b. IA, father b. OH, mother b. IA; dau. Bernadine, 11; son Amos, 9; son Arthur, 8; son Buddie, 6; dau. Marie, 3; son Donald, 4. All children were b. IA and parents b. IA.

SSDI: Florence Wickham; b. Oct. 29, 1899; d. Feb. 1974; issued IA; last residence: Cedar Rapids, Linn Co, IA.

OBIT: Cedar Rapids Gazette, Friday, Feb. 15, 1974: Mrs. Raymond Wickham - Florence C. Wickham, 74, of 917-Tenth street SE, died unexpectedly Friday. She was the widow of Raymond Wickham. Born Oct. 29, 1899, in Brandon, she had lived in Cedar Rapids forty years.
Surviving are four daughters, Bernadine Shreeves, Peoria, IL; Elva McPherson, Ft. Dodge; Jean Crowther, Dallas, TX; and Mary M. Booth, Douglas, WY; 12 grandchildren; six sons, Gerald Wickham and Bud Booth, both of Cedar Rapids; Amos Booth, Oxford; Kenneth Booth, Burlington; Donald Booth, Tulsa, OK; and Arthur Booth, Strawberry Point.
Services: Brosh chapel at 2 p.m. Tuesday by the Rev. Paul O. Pfaltzgraff. Burial: Czech National cemetery. Friends may call at the chapel after noon Monday.

IOWA GRAVESTONE PHOTO PROJECT - Czech National a.k.a. Bohemian Cem, Linn Co, IA: "Mother" Florence C. Wickham 1899 - 1974

Florence married Owen F. BOOTH about 1917 in IA.1 (Owen F. BOOTH was born on 24 Jul 1896 in Winthrop, Buchanan Co, IA 4.)

picture

Florence next married Raymond Perl WICKHAM, son of Charles ""E.K." Alexander WICKHAM and Ammie Zette MOORE, after 1930 in IA.1 (Raymond Perl WICKHAM was born on 23 Jan 1904 in near Des Moines, Polk Co, IA,5 died on 25 Mar 1961 in Cedar Rapids, Linn Co, IA 5 and was buried on 29 Mar 1961 in Czech National Cem, Linn Co, IA 5.)
